About The Position

Under the direction of the Food Services Manager and Catering Supervisor, the Catering Cook prepares high-quality, cost-effective meals for the individuals The Midnight Mission serves, following standardized menus and recipes. This is a hands-on production role responsible for daily cooking, food handling, portioning, and sanitation — delivered safely, consistently, and with dignity, in full compliance with California food-safety requirements.

Responsibilities

  • Prepare a wide variety of menu items in large volume, following standardized recipes, portion sizes, and presentation standards.
  • Perform the full range of production duties, including food-production worker, cook assistant, and cook tasks as needed.
  • Apply culinary techniques (knife skills, cooking methods, garnishing, and plating) to maintain quality and consistency.
  • Follow complex recipes and manage required food-production quantities to meet meal counts and service timelines.
  • Ensure food is cooked, held, cooled, and served at safe temperatures, and complete time/temperature logs.
  • Receive and transport food and supplies from the stockroom to the kitchen, verifying quantities and quality.
  • Assist, when called upon, with the monthly inventory of food, paper goods, and chemicals used by the catering team.
  • Rotate stock using first-in, first-out (FIFO) and help minimize spoilage and waste.
  • Monitor and participate in cleaning and sanitizing of cooking areas, equipment, and utensils, following daily and deep-cleaning schedules.
  • Maintain compliance with the California Retail Food Code (CalCode), county health-department requirements, and TMM’s Injury and Illness Prevention Program (IIPP).
  • Follow all personal-hygiene, handwashing, and food-safety protocols; promptly report hazards or equipment issues.
  • Record the quantities of food prepared, served, and left over on the daily production sheet.
